When was the University of California- Irvine Established?

UCI was founded in 1965 and is one of the youngest and most prestigious universities in the USA.

Where is the University of California- Irvine?

The University of California, Irvine, California, is a public land-grant research university in Irvine.

University of California- Irvine Accreditation

UCI is accredited by the Western Association of Schools and Colleges (WASC) Senior College and University Commission (WSCUC), California's regional accrediting agency. The Office of Academic Planning provides leadership and direction for UCI's accreditation efforts.

Admission Details

How can I get into Ithaca College?

Ithaca College accepts applications during the Fall, Spring, and Summer seasons. Students can apply through the College website. It has rolling admission. Interested applicants are encouraged to apply as soon as possible as the institute accepts applications 1 year prior to the beginning of term along with a non-refundable fee of 50 USD. Shown below are the features through which one can get into Ithaca college:

  • Official Transcripts of all secondary and post-secondary courses and grades (with certified English translations)
  • English proficiency test scores
    • TOEFL-ibt: 80
    • IELTS: 6.0
    • PTE: 54 or higher
    • DUOLINGO ENGLISH TEST: 105
  • ACT and SAT score
    • ACT: English 21+
    • SAT: Reading 29+
  • GPA of 2.5 or higher
  • Letters of Recommendation
